真空断路器弹簧操动机构分闸弹簧的优化设计方法
Optimal Design Method for Opening Spring of Vacuum Circuit Breaker Spring Operating Mechanism
摘要
Abstract
In order to solve the problem that the opening spring can't be maintained and the opening speed is too large or too small due to the mismatch between the output and load characteristics of the opering spring when designing the opening spring of the operating mechanism,an optimization design method for the opening spring is proposed.Firstly,the torque and power during the opening process are calculated,and then the opening speed of each shift point is calculated according to the function principle.Finally,according to the speed and energy requirements and other factors,the opening spring is optimized.The optimized opening spring can make the output characteristics and load characteristics match reasonably during the opening process,ensure the reliable opening of the mechanism,and obtain the opening speed that meets the requirements.The feasibility of the optimization method is proved by theoretical calculation and experimental verification,which provides a useful guidance for the optimal design of the opening spring of the vacuum circuit breaker spring operating mechanism.关键词
